DescriptionC, C++ and Objective-C compiler (LLVM based) Clang project is a C, C++, Objective C and Objective C++ front-end for the LLVM compiler. Its goal is to offer a replacement to the GNU Compiler Collection (GCC). . Clang implements all of the ISO C++ 1998, 11, 14 and 17 standards and also provides most of the support of C++20. . This is a dependency package providing the default clang libraries. . The C Interface to Clang provides a relatively small API that exposes facilities for parsing source code into an abstract syntax tree (AST), loading already-parsed ASTs, traversing the AST, associating physical source locations with elements within the AST, and other facilities that support Clang-based development tools.
